Management Protocol of Common Bleeding Disorders in Routine Dental Practice


Objectives: Bleeding disorders can result from inherited genetic defects or be acquired due to use of anticoagulant medications or medical conditions
such as liver dysfunction, chronic kidney disease, and autoimmune disease.(1) During blood vessel injury, hemostasis relies on interactions between the
vascular vessel wall and activated platelets as well as clotting factors.(2) Any marked defect at one of these stages results in bleeding disorders. Vascular
wall defects, platelet defects, or deficiency of clotting factors can affect the severity level of bleeding episodes. Thus, patients may have mild, moderate, or
severe episodes of bleeding.
